1. A teacher for a large math class wants to know if her students scored higher on the first exam than usual this semester. From prior experience, the test scores have a mean score of 85 and standard deviation 6.85. This semester, the average score for a random sample of 35 students in her class was 87 with standard deviation 7.5. Is there sufficient evidence to show that the class average this semester is higher than previous years? Support your answer with the p-value approach. Make sure to include everything required for a hypothesis test! (Assumptions, hypotheses, test statistic, decision and conclusion)
